Re: Chip de vídeo Sis 771/671 - problemas con controlador de vídeo sisimedia
Volver al foro (Usando Guadalinex V5)-
Tengo en mi portátil tarjeta de vídeo Sis, como muchos modelos de portátil para los que no hay soporte de vídeo en Linux...
el chip en cuestión:
01:00.0 VGA compatible controller: Silicon Integrated Systems [SiS] 771/671 PCIE VGA Display Adapter (rev 10)
Los controladores de xorg no dan soporte para ese chip, la página oficial del fabricante no ofrece tampoco nada en concreto para linux en este modelo.
Existía un desarrollador de controladores Sis para linux que según parece no crea actualizaciones desde hace años y reclama dinero en su página web:
http://www.winischhofer.eu/linuxsisvga.shtml
### Edito con psoterioridad ###
No reclama dinero, sólo donativos por su labor, pero en la actualidad sus controladores nosoportan este chip de vídeo que sí llevan muchos portátiles.
###
Hay multitud de portátiles que contienen ese dispositivo de vídeo y para ellos no cabe la respuesta fácil que se repite en los foros que recomienda comprarse otra tarjeta de vídeo o comprarse otro ordenador.
El tema no se ha tratado en este foro y sí en el ubuntuforums:http://ph.ubuntuforums.com/showthread.php?s=f9a9b5f3a562f2aa9905468fb097...
Donde se aporta el hecho de que un empleado de Sis ofrecía un controlador con soporte 2D, pero ese controlador da problemas en programas GTK.
La nueva versión de Mandriva aplica el controlador sisimedia:
http://www.linuxconsulting.ro/xorg-drivers/
Copiándolo de la versión live cd de mandriva y aplicando su xorg.conf ofrece una calidad aceptable pero reproduce los problemas en aplicaciones GTK
Los problemas en cuestión que se se dan ignoro si se producen por un error en la configuración de xorg o por algún otro fallo. Al abrir cheese se cierra antes de teminar de abrirse con este mensaje:
:~$ cheese
The program 'cheese' received an X Window System error.
This probably reflects a bug in the program.
The error was 'BadValue (integer parameter out of range for operation)'.
(Details: serial 31 error_code 2 request_code 141 minor_code 13)
(Note to programmers: normally, X errors are reported asynchronously;
that is, you will receive the error a while after causing it.
To debug your program, run it with the --sync command line
option to change this behavior. You can then get a meaningful
backtrace from your debugger if you break on the gdk_x_error() function.Para Totem:
:~$ totem
The program 'totem' received an X Window System error.
This probably reflects a bug in the program.
The error was 'BadValue (integer parameter out of range for operation)'.
(Details: serial 31 error_code 2 request_code 141 minor_code 13)
(Note to programmers: normally, X errors are reported asynchronously;
that is, you will receive the error a while after causing it.
To debug your program, run it with the --sync command line
option to change this behavior. You can then get a meaningful
backtrace from your debugger if you break on the gdk_x_error() function.Espero que nadie me conteste diciendo que en este caso no use totem o no use cheese, esa respuesta ya es obvia...
Mi xorg.conf es el siguiente genrado en mandriva donde se nota que para este controlador concreto hay que marcar el item:
Disable "dri"
Aunque para el uso del controlador ofrecido por el exempleado de sis quye pude descargarse de aquí:
http://ncc-1701a.homelinux.net/~dennis/sis67x/sis_vga_200809_ubuntu_7.04.tgz
No es necesaria esa opción pero reproduce el mismo prblema al usar totem por ejemplo.
# File generated by XFdrake (rev 247269)# **********************************************************************
# Refer to the xorg.conf man page for details about the format of
# this file.
# **********************************************************************Section "ServerFlags"
#DontZap # disable <Ctrl><Alt><BS> (server abort)
AllowMouseOpenFail # allows the server to start up even if the mouse does not work
#DontZoom # disable <Ctrl><Alt><KP_+>/<KP_-> (resolution switching)
EndSectionSection "Module"
Disable "dri"
Load "dbe" # Double-Buffering Extension
Load "v4l" # Video for Linux
Load "extmod"
Load "type1"
Load "freetype"
Load "glx" # 3D layer
EndSectionSection "InputDevice"
Identifier "Keyboard1"
Driver "kbd"
Option "XkbModel" "pc105"
Option "XkbLayout" "es"
Option "XkbOptions" "compose:rwin"
EndSectionSection "InputDevice"
Identifier "Mouse1"
Driver "mouse"
Option "Protocol" "ExplorerPS/2"
Option "Device" "/dev/mouse"
EndSectionSection "InputDevice"
Identifier "Mouse2"
Driver "evdev"
Option "device" "/dev/input/by-id/usb-Logitech_USB_Optical_Mouse-event-mouse"
Option "HWheelRelativeAxisButtons" "7 6"
EndSectionSection "Monitor"
Identifier "monitor1"
VendorName "Plug'n Play"
ModelName ""
HorizSync 31.5-51
VertRefresh 55-63
# Monitor preferred modeline (60.0 Hz vsync, 48.9 kHz hsync, ratio 16/10, 98 dpi)
ModeLine "1280x800" 68.9 1280 1312 1344 1408 800 801 804 816 -hsync -vsync
# TV fullscreen mode or DVD fullscreen output.
# 768x576 @ 79 Hz, 50 kHz hsync
ModeLine "768x576" 50.00 768 832 846 1000 576 590 595 630
# 768x576 @ 100 Hz, 61.6 kHz hsync
ModeLine "768x576" 63.07 768 800 960 1024 576 578 590 616
# modeline generated by gtf(1) [handled by XFdrake]
ModeLine "1280x800_120" 181.21 1280 1376 1520 1760 800 801 804 858 -HSync +Vsync
# modeline generated by gtf(1) [handled by XFdrake]
ModeLine "1280x800_100" 147.89 1280 1376 1512 1744 800 801 804 848 -HSync +Vsync
# modeline generated by gtf(1) [handled by XFdrake]
ModeLine "1280x800_85" 123.38 1280 1368 1504 1728 800 801 804 840 -HSync +Vsync
# modeline generated by gtf(1) [handled by XFdrake]
ModeLine "1280x800_75" 107.21 1280 1360 1496 1712 800 801 804 835 -HSync +Vsync
# modeline generated by gtf(1) [handled by XFdrake]
ModeLine "1280x800_60" 83.46 1280 1344 1480 1680 800 801 804 828 -HSync +Vsync
# modeline generated by gtf(1) [handled by XFdrake]
ModeLine "1280x800_50" 68.56 1280 1336 1472 1664 800 801 804 824 -HSync +Vsync
EndSectionSection "Device"
Identifier "device1"
VendorName "Silicon Integrated Systems [SiS]"
BoardName "SiS SiS 670 / 671-based cards"
Driver "sisimedia"
Option "DPMS"
EndSectionSection "Screen"
Identifier "screen1"
Device "device1"
Monitor "monitor1"
DefaultColorDepth 24
Subsection "Display"
Depth 8
Modes "1280x800"
EndSubsection
Subsection "Display"
Depth 15
Modes "1280x800"
EndSubsection
Subsection "Display"
Depth 16
Modes "1280x800"
EndSubsection
Subsection "Display"
Depth 24
Modes "1280x800"
EndSubsection
EndSectionSection "ServerLayout"
Identifier "layout1"
InputDevice "Keyboard1" "CoreKeyboard"
InputDevice "Mouse1" "CorePointer"
InputDevice "Mouse2" "SendCoreEvents"
Screen "screen1"
EndSectionSi alguien supiese a qué se debe el problema del conflicto con aplicaciones GTK agradecería su aportación.
Si alguien tiene el mismo problema, le remito también a esta página que retoma información sobre el tema y ofrece descargas de los diferentes controladores que circulan entre los particulares, no la empresa sis ni los desarrolladores de xorg quienes ignoran el tema de la no existencia de soporte en linux.
http://ncc-1701a.homelinux.net/WikiBerd/?page=LinuxSis67x
############ OTRA CUESTIÓN POSIBLE ############
Como apuntaba antes, hay multitud de modelos de portátil que llevan ese chip de vídeo concreto y en la actualidad no hay soporte para Linux.
En la actualidad hay propuestas de desarollo de controladores libres para dispositivos gráficos, una de las asignaturas pendientes y presentes siempre en GNU/Linux ejemplo para nvidia o Via:
http://nouveau.freedesktop.org/wiki/
http://linux.via.com.tw/support/downloadFiles.action
Pienso personalmente que la apotación de Ubuntu al universo GNU/Linux es más bien precaria y casi inexsitente pero, ¿Sería posible que Guadalinex se propusiese desarrollar un controlador eficaz y con soporte 3D para ese tipo de tarjeta de vídeo?
Si así fuese, sería de agradecer por toda la comunidad y daría testimonio de la capacidad de aportación a la comunidad desde Guadalinex que aún siendo heredera de Ubuntu sería capaz de aportar algo a diferencia de lo que hace Canonical.
Saludos.
Santiago....-
Re: Chip de vídeo Sis 771/671 - problemas con controlador de vídeo sisimedia
Escrito por ehitman el 07/12/2008 13:49Hola,
el desarrollador no reclama ningún dinero, solo pide una donación si quieres hacerla. Te puedes bajar las dos versiones (Free y Premium) sin problemas. La Free la puedes compilar con las instruciones que te dan en la web.Existía un desarrollador de controladores Sis para linux que según parece no crea actualizaciones desde hace años y reclama dinero en su página web:
http://www.winischhofer.eu/linuxsispart4.shtml#download
Si te funciona, piénsate hacer una donación. Piensa que tenías problemas y esta persona te los ha solucionado ;-)
"Sólo cuando el último árbol esté muerto, el último río envenenado, y el último pez atrapado, nos daremos cuenta que no se puede comer dinero"-
Re: Chip de vídeo Sis 771/671 - problemas con controlador de vídeo sisimedia
Escrito por bellbottom el 07/12/2008 14:29
Hola,
el desarrollador no reclama ningún dinero, solo pide una donación si quieres hacerla. Te puedes bajar las dos versiones (Free y Premium) sin problemas. La Free la puedes compilar con las instruciones que te dan en la web.Existía un desarrollador de controladores Sis para linux que según parece no crea actualizaciones desde hace años y reclama dinero en su página web:
http://www.winischhofer.eu/linuxsispart4.shtml#download
Si te funciona, piénsate hacer una donación. Piensa que tenías problemas y esta persona te los ha solucionado ;-)
¿Te han funcionado esos controladores antiguos en las tarjetas Sis 771/671 ?
Si así ha sido podrías aportar la manera en que lo has hecho, sería de agradecer por multitud de usuarios.
Hasta el momento no he visto ninguna referencia al respecto de que alguien lograse hacerlas funcionar con los controladores Sis de Winischhofer que sí que funcionan con otros modelos antiguos de la época en que el personaje en cuestión se ocupaba de desarrolarlos.
En el caso de que tú lograses ofrecer ese soporte 3D para esa tarjeta de vídeo, descuida que sí que te enviaría un donativo.
Saludos.
Santiago.
...-
Re: Chip de vídeo Sis 771/671 - problemas con controlador de vídeo sisimedia
Escrito por ehitman el 07/12/2008 15:19Hola,
¿Te han funcionado esos controladores antiguos en las tarjetas Sis 771/671 ?
perdona por el malentendido. Yo no tengo una tarjeta Sis ni he probado los drivers ni nada.
Si así ha sido podrías aportar la manera en que lo has hecho, sería de agradecer por multitud de usuarios.
Hasta el momento no he visto ninguna referencia al respecto de que alguien lograse hacerlas funcionar con los controladores Sis de Winischhofer que sí que funcionan con otros modelos antiguos de la época en que el personaje en cuestión se ocupaba de desarrolarlos.
En el caso de que tú lograses ofrecer ese soporte 3D para esa tarjeta de vídeo, descuida que sí que te enviaría un donativo.
Al leer tu primer mensaje pensaba que no te podías bajar el driver porque te pedía dinero, y por curiosidad he entrado en la página y me he podido bajar los drivers sin problemas. Por eso te lo he dicho.
En fin, te pido perdón de nuevo por mi error.
"Sólo cuando el último árbol esté muerto, el último río envenenado, y el último pez atrapado, nos daremos cuenta que no se puede comer dinero"-
Re: Chip de vídeo Sis 771/671 - problemas con controlador de vídeo sisimedia
Escrito por bellbottom el 07/12/2008 16:49
Hola,
¿Te han funcionado esos controladores antiguos en las tarjetas Sis 771/671 ?
perdona por el malentendido. Yo no tengo una tarjeta Sis ni he probado los drivers ni nada.
Si así ha sido podrías aportar la manera en que lo has hecho, sería de agradecer por multitud de usuarios.
Hasta el momento no he visto ninguna referencia al respecto de que alguien lograse hacerlas funcionar con los controladores Sis de Winischhofer que sí que funcionan con otros modelos antiguos de la época en que el personaje en cuestión se ocupaba de desarrolarlos.
En el caso de que tú lograses ofrecer ese soporte 3D para esa tarjeta de vídeo, descuida que sí que te enviaría un donativo.
Al leer tu primer mensaje pensaba que no te podías bajar el driver porque te pedía dinero, y por curiosidad he entrado en la página y me he podido bajar los drivers sin problemas. Por eso te lo he dicho.
En fin, te pido perdón de nuevo por mi error.
Nada Ehitman, esperemos a ver si surge alguna nueva aportación.
Saludos.
...
-
-
-
-
bellbottom
Iniciado Ancestral
Envíos: 62